Carbonitriding

Introducing carbon and nitrogen into a solid ferrous alloy by holding above the temperature at which austenite begins to form during heating, in an atmosphere that contains suitable gases such as hydrocarbons, carbon monoxide and ammonia The carbonitrided alloy is usually quench hardened.
